com.vividsolutions.jts.geomGeometrywithin

Javadoc

Tests whether this geometry is within the specified geometry.

The within predicate has the following equivalent definitions:

  • Every point of this geometry is a point of the other geometry, and the interiors of the two geometries have at least one point in common.
  • The DE-9IM Intersection Matrix for the two geometries matches [T*F**F***]
  • g.contains(this) = true
    (within is the converse of #contains)
An implication of the definition is that "The boundary of a Geometry is not within the Geometry". In other words, if a geometry A is a subset of the points in the boundary of a geomtry B, A.within(B) = false (As a concrete example, take A to be a LineString which lies in the boundary of a Polygon B.) For a predicate with similar behaviour but avoiding this subtle limitation, see #coveredBy.
